Output 74145687e850455e3061fde3f16895d9a5da563d5a109854641acbd0bf2d418b:10

value
1056123
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 901a1fd579ce34867b27a571540360e1ec40592d OP_EQUALVERIFY OP_CHECKSIG
address
1E8wbmyB1bCfWTCvQECNP5sXkobPdh4kZ9
transaction
74145687e850455e3061fde3f16895d9a5da563d5a109854641acbd0bf2d418b
spent
true